# Flaglight Rollouts — Approvals

Quick version for on-call: any rollout touching more than 5% of traffic needs an approval in Flaglight before the ramp continues. Kill switches don't need approval — just flip them and note it in the incident channel. Scheduled ramps pause automatically if error budget burns hot. If you're stuck at 2 a.m. with a pending approval, there's one person authorized to override, and that's the approver below.

account owner for tagep-bafof: Norael Gilax Juleth

Finance Review Summary — Corvane Product Line Pricing

Prepared for sales leads.

Our review of the Corvane line shows current list prices sit roughly 8% below comparable offerings, while gross margin has slipped to 31% due to component cost inflation. We recommend a staged increase: 4% at the next catalog refresh, with a further 3% contingent on renewal rates holding. Discount authority should be tightened to 10% without director approval. Volume customers will receive advance notice. The rationale tied to our broader plans is noted below.

board note of tahog-yagef: Headcount on the Ralael team goes from 9 to 80 by the end of April. Gross margin on Ralael came in at 15 percent against a plan of 5 percent.

Subject: Handover — EXIF scrubbing

Priya,

Scrubber (Pixwipe) redeployed after last night's bypass on HEIC uploads. Fix strips all metadata blocks, not just known EXIF tags. Regression test added. Security review pending: confirm no GPS data persisted in the cache tier during the gap window. Logs retained 14 days. Questions on scrubber coverage go to the media-safety queue.

pager mailbox: casix@tolvaqsys.internal

Release checklist — Corvina Notify 3.1. Verify fan-out backpressure before sign-off. Plugin authors: your consumers must honor the pause signal within 250ms or the broker drops your subscription. Test with the burst harness at 10x nominal load. Confirm queue depth stays under 50k and no silent drops appear in the audit stream. Retry policies must back off exponentially; fixed-interval retries will be rejected at registration. Do not ship without a green soak run. Record the verifying build token below.

trace token, bafog-kagap: htk21_9518085d52581cf852721